Hi, I have an XFX Radeon HD 6970. I bought it 10 months ago off newegg and registered it when I received it.

Does anyone know for sure whether the warranty is transferable? I contacted XFX but have no idea how long it'll take for them to get back to me.

In my account, I see a "reg code", which I assume is what I would need to give to the other person so that they could register it.

May I transfer the limited hardware warranty?

The limited hardware warranty for selected Graphics Cards may only be transferred to one owner after the original owner.*** The following Graphics Cards are eligible:

1. ALL XFX Radeon HD 6000, HD 5000, HD 4000 Series Graphics Cards

2. XFX GeForce GT 520, GT 430, 200, 9000, 8000, 7000, 6000 Series Graphics Cards purchased after April 17, 2007

Limited hardware warranties for Graphics Cards may be transferred if the new owner registers online at http://www.xfxforce.com/ within 90 days of the transfer using the same Registration ID as the original owner. This new owner registration process is a condition precedent to transferring the limited hardware warranty for Graphics Cards. The duration of the new owner’s limited hardware warranty will be limited to the duration of the original owner’s limited hardware warranty. If the original owner has a warranty for the duration of its life, the new owner’s life shall become the measuring life that determines the duration of the warranty.

*** The limited warranty for XFX Limited Edition graphics cards lasts for a period of two years and is non-transferable.
